Transaction 34965eaf4156ccea1cbaab609757f73ebb6b7a845e406fcdcccf5a83bd2d5b74
1 Input
2 Outputs
- 34965eaf4156ccea1cbaab609757f73ebb6b7a845e406fcdcccf5a83bd2d5b74:0
- 34965eaf4156ccea1cbaab609757f73ebb6b7a845e406fcdcccf5a83bd2d5b74:1
value 80000000
address 1FYPtgkq9ckczC5PtbniAEithTKFPQEuh7
value 1455041781
address 1LV5y3NkVkmdWnF6xRCEXrAnUkRgge4KSq